Campbell's Kitchen Beef Stir-Fry

SUBMITTED BY: Campbell's Kitchen

"Beef and vegetables stir-fry quickly to tenderness and are sauced with a classic broth, soy and garlic mixture."

INGREDIENTS

  • 1 pound boneless beef sirloin steak or beef top round steak
  • 2 tablespoons cornstarch
  • 1 (10.5 ounce) can Campbell's® Condensed Beef Broth
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 3 cups cut-up vegetables**
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• Hot cooked rice

DIRECTIONS

  1. Slice beef into very thin strips. Mix cornstarch, broth and soy until smooth. Set aside.
  2. Heat oil in skillet. Add beef and stir-fry until browned and juices evaporate. Push beef to one side of skillet.
  3. Add vegetables and garlic powder and stir-fry until tender-crisp.
  4. Stir cornstarch mixture and add. Cook and stir until mixture boils and thickens. Serve over rice.

FOOTNOTES

  • TIPS
  • *To make slicing beef easier, freeze beef 1 hour.
  • **Use broccoli flowerets, sliced carrots and green or red pepper strips.
